Very first thing to check are the U-Joints.   If they are worn the shaft will spin in an eccentric pattern and cause your vibration.   If the joints are OK take it to a good driveline shop and have it balanced, and replace the U-Joints anyway while the shaft is out of the car.

I have a driveline vibration that doesn't start up until I get to about 95- 100 MPH. I figured I would start with the driveshaft

before looking into the diff or OD/trans. I have an IRS car with Richard Good CV axles and hubs so it's very un likely its that but

I will inspect them. I'm wondering if anybody has any advice on high speed vibration diagnosis or detection.

What I'm wondering is even if it is the driveshaft how would I know with it sitting on my bench.
